Zakah, or Almsgiving, is the act of giving money to the poor, specifically 2.5% of your income every year, as muslims believe that giving Zakah purifies the soul, removing selfishness/greed and helping them go to Jannah
"Give Zakah & whatever good you put forward for yourselves, you will find it with Allah. Indeed, Allah sees what you do." QURAN

Hajj, or pilgrimage, involves Ihram, circling Ka'aba, the walk between 2 hills, standing at Arafat, pebbles thrown at Mina and/or sacrificing an animal, which is all done in order to seek spiritual purification and attain Allah's closeness
"Pilgrimage to the house is a duty owed to God by people who are able to undertake it" QURAN

The Shahadah, or the muslim declaration of faith, is an act of declaring belief in the oneness of Allah and the prophet-hood of Muhammad (ﷺ), serving as the key to faith, salvation, and entry into Islam.

"Allah bears witness that there is no deity except Him, and [so do] the angels and those of knowledge" QURAN

What is Khums?

annual 20% profit tax, given to Islamic charity, education and a PM(PBUH) descendant in need
